| Title | Part of a bundle marked No.14 West Wratting Estate. Deeds relating to Drill Hall Farm. Containing 289/T57-60. West Wratting Park, house, gardens etc., 25a.1r.12p.; Park Farm with two cottages, 185a.3r.30p.; Scarlett's Farm, 115 acres; woodland and pleasure ground, 18a.3r.28p.; nine cottages etc., 2a.2r.5p.; Mill Field etc., 19a.1r.26p.; Rispals, 16a.15p.; Paddock Barn Meadow etc., 6a.1r.6p.; Glebe Farm, 79a.3r.35p.; Honey Hill Farm adjoining Balsham Road; allotment adjoining Balsham Road, opposite Chalice Tree, ham 6a.1r.32p.; part of Potlids, near Six Mile Bottom Road, 7a.3r.2p.; 3 roods adjoining Balsham Road. Formerly copyhold of manor of West Wratting: cottage, formerly four tenements, adjoining road to Balsham; site of two messuages, 2 roods; Grove Croft formerly Symonds, old inclosure, 5a.13p.; Bearcroft, 12a.27p.; cottage; Nine Acre Field, 8a.3r.2p, and part of Mill Field, 7a.1r.11p. and 17a.2r.7p.; waste ground, 13p.; land 1a.1r.34p. adjoining road to Saffron Walden; land with double tenement, formerly waste, next Ford's Shop; land, 3a.2r.12p. farmhouse etc., 2r.22p.; 2a.3r.11p., 2a.19p. & 2a.10p. (formerly croft, 4a. with close, 6a.); three cottages and gardens; messuage, formerly blacksmith's shop, in Main Street; eleven tenements in High Street, 1r.22p; messuage in two tenements with close, 1 acre. two Formerly copyhold of manor of Charles: curtilage or spong, part of orchard; land, 2r.9p., adjoining Cambridge Road on east, part of Potlids. Documents include abstract of title with plans 1909 - 1923. (2 documents) 1909 - 1924 |
